TON Jumps as Telegram Takes a Bigger Role in the Network
Toncoin became one of the most notable movers in the crypto market after reports said Telegram would take a much larger role in The Open Network. According to multiple media reports, Pavel Durov said Telegram will become the largest validator of TON and replace the TON Foundation as the main driving force behind the network. The market reacted immediately, sending TON sharply higher.
Reports described the rally as a gain of more than 25% in roughly 24 hours, with some outlets citing even stronger intraday moves. That made TON one of the clearest crypto gainers of the day and turned the story into more than just a routine ecosystem update. Traders treated it as a structural change in how the network may be managed, developed, and promoted going forward.
The core of the market reaction was not only Telegram’s validator role, but also what that role seems to imply. If Telegram becomes more directly involved in validation and ecosystem leadership, investors may see that as a sign of tighter integration between TON and Telegram’s massive user base. That raises expectations that TON could gain stronger real-world utility, more visibility, and deeper distribution inside Telegram’s broader product environment.
Some reports also linked the move to lower transaction fees and a broader push to strengthen TON’s infrastructure and developer experience. In other words, the market is reading the announcement not only as a governance shift, but as part of a wider attempt to make the network more usable and more tightly aligned with Telegram’s long-term strategy.
At the same time, the move has also increased short-term speculative heat around the token. Sharp rallies driven by ecosystem announcements often attract momentum traders, and that can amplify price swings beyond what the underlying news alone would justify. So while the tone of the story is clearly bullish, volatility risk after such a fast jump is also high.
The broader significance of the news is that TON is once again being valued through its relationship with Telegram. Rather than trading only as a standalone blockchain project, TON is being re-rated as a network whose future may depend heavily on how deeply Telegram embeds itself into validation, governance, infrastructure, and ecosystem growth.
